CloseDB Find Your Competitors

Westborough Country Club, St. Louis MO | Nearby Businesses


631 S Berry Rd
St. Louis, MO 63122

(314) 968-5181

Westborough offers an environment where you can play golf, tennis, swim and enjoy excellent dining with your family, friends or business associates. As a private club conveniently located in the center of St. Louis, Westborough is a leader in service, quality, tradition and camaraderie. .

Golf Course Near Westborough Country Club

Westborough Country Club
Distance: 0.0 mi Competitive Analysis
631 S Berry Rd
St. Louis, MO 63122-4858

(314) 968-5333

Westborough Country Club was established in 1948 and today carries the tradition of being one of the finest in St. Louis for private golf and country club amenities. Featuring an exquisitely designed golf course, the Club offers some of the finest recreational amenities in the area in an easily accessible location. Westborough Country Club is a family-oriented club made up of members of every age, from toddlers to seniors. Tennis Leagues, Junior Programs, Golf Tournaments, Fitness Facilities, and Social and Dining Events await every member of your family. Encompassing it all is a feeling of belonging, a place to come and enjoy with friends and family, and a place to create memories that last a lifetime.

Algonquin Golf Club
Distance: 0.5 mi Competitive Analysis
340 N Berry Rd
St. Louis, MO 63119

(314) 962-2320

Algonquin Golf Club
Distance: 0.4 mi Competitive Analysis
30 Algonquin Rd
St. Louis, MO 63119

(314) 962-0097